Web• Static capacitors or synchronous condensers may be connected to the tertiary winding for reactive power injection into the system. • A delta-connected tertiary reduces the impedance offered to the zero sequence currents thereby allowing a large earth-fault current to flow through the protective device facilitating its proper operation. Web9 May 2012 · (7) Auto Transformer Connection: An Ordinary Transformer consists of two windings called primary winding and secondary winding. These two windings are magnetically coupled and electrically isolated. But the transformer in which a part of windings is common to both primary and secondary is called Auto Transformer.
